SA 500 - Prophecy In the Gospels
Course Syllabus
 
Prophecy in the Gospels deals with not only the prophecies issued by Jesus, but also the circumstances and the mechanisms which He used is issuing these prophecies. With Christ, prophetic accuracy and detail took a quantum leap from the Old Testament, so it is to our advantage to analyze what He said, when He said it, and how He said it. Special attention is given to His parables, many of which contain thinly veiled prophecies.

Course Grading will be accomplished in the following manner: A Mid-Term exam will be given on the first 5 class sessions, comprising 40% of the final grade. A Final Exam will be given on the last 5 class sessions, comprising 40% of the final grade. Attendance and participation will account for 10% of the final grade. And a special minimum three page Essay reflecting the students own observations and conclusions about the materials presented in the course, representing what they feel they have learned, will account for 10% of the final grade. Unexcused absences will represent an automatic 1% decrease in the final grade. Absences with a valid excuse approved by the instructor will not be counted against the student's final grade.
